Mr Thomas, who is based in the firm's Washington, DC office, will begin his term beginning 1 August. He has been acting as an interim since last October when Gregory Jordan left Reed Smith to become executive vice president and general counsel of PNC Financial Services Group Inc. Mr Thomas beat John Martini, a partner based in the firm's Philadelphia, PA office, for the position. Joining Reed Smith in 1999, the new managing partner was former chair of the firmwide litigation department. In a prepared statement, Mr Thomas said the firm will move forward together to meet the needs of their clients around the world.' Sources: The Lawyer and Pittsburgh Business Times
